What is a steam mop?
A steam mop is a household cleaning appliance that uses steam to clean floors. The steam loosens and dissolves dirt and cleaning solutions, and the mop pad picks up the dirt and liquid. Some models of steam mops are also designed to clean carpets by heating the water to produce steam that loosens and lifts the dirt.

How to use a steam mop on carpets?

Steam mops are a great way to clean carpets without using harsh chemicals. To use a steam mop on carpets, first make sure that the carpets are dry. If they are not, use a carpet sweeper to remove the excess dirt and dust. Next, plug in the steam mop and wait for it to heat up.
Once it is hot, test the steam on a small, hidden area of the carpet to make sure that it is not going to damage the fabric. If it is safe to use, start mopping the carpets in a circular motion, being sure to get into the corners and edges. Allow the steam to dry the carpets before walking on them.

How long does it take for carpets to dry after steam cleaning?
It can take a few hours for carpets to dry after steam cleaning. The length of time it takes to dry will depend on the type of carpet, the amount of moisture used during the cleaning process, the humidity level in the room, and the air circulation in the room.

Does steam cleaning ruin carpets?
A steam cleaner can be an effective way to clean carpets, but it can also damage them if used incorrectly. If the carpet is excessively wet, the moisture can seep down into the padding and the floorboards below, creating the potential for mold growth and warping. If the steamer is too hot, it can also cause the carpet fibers to shrink, become brittle, or even melt.

How can I deep clean my carpet without a steam cleaner?
Deep cleaning your carpet without a steam cleaner is possible, but it will require some elbow grease. You’ll need a bucket, hot water, dish soap, a scrub brush, and a vacuum cleaner.
First, vacuum your carpet to remove any dirt or debris. Then, mix hot water and dish soap in the bucket. Dip the brush into the soapy water and scrub it into the carpet.
Rinse the brush in the bucket often to keep the suds flowing. Once the entire area is scrubbed, use the vacuum cleaner to suction up the dirty water.
Which is better for carpet cleaning – vacuuming or steaming?
There are pros and cons to both vacuum and steam cleaning when it comes to carpet cleaning. Vacuuming is a great way to remove surface dirt and dust from your carpets. It is also a good way to remove pet hair.
However, vacuuming does not always remove all the dirt and debris that is embedded in the carpet. This is where steam cleaning comes in. Steam cleaning uses hot water and detergent to loosen and remove the dirt and debris from the carpet. It also helps to kill any bacteria or allergens that may be present.
However, steam cleaning can be a bit more expensive than vacuuming, and it can also take longer to complete.
